Role Overview:

Infosys Consulting is seeking a highly experienced and knowledgeable Principal or Senior Consultant with deep expertise in Operations Support Systems (OSS), Service Management, and the Telco Network Domain. Based in our London office, you will play a pivotal role in advising and guiding our telecommunications clients through complex business and technology transformations. You will leverage your extensive understanding of network technologies, associated business processes, and OSS/BSS landscapes to deliver impactful solutions and drive tangible business outcomes. This role requires a strong blend of technical acumen, business consulting skills, and the ability to lead and contribute to high-performing teams.

Responsibilities:

·       Lead and contribute to consulting engagements focused on OSS transformation, service management optimization, and network domain strategy for telecommunications clients.

·       Utilize deep knowledge of Telco Network Domains (e.g., Fixed, Mobile, IP, Cloud, 5G, IoT) and their associated business processes (e.g., Network Planning & Design, Network Build & Deployment, Service Provisioning, Service Assurance, Inventory Management).

·       Apply comprehensive understanding of OSS architectures, functions, and their integration with BSS systems.

·       Provide expert advice and guidance on service management frameworks (e.g., ITIL, eTOM) and their application within a telecommunications context.

·       Analyze client business requirements, identify gaps, and develop innovative and practical solutions leveraging OSS and network domain best practices.

·       Define and document solution architectures, business process flows, and functional specifications related to OSS and network systems.

Essential Skills and Experience:

·       Bachelor's degree in Engineering, Computer Science, or a related field. A Master's degree is preferred.

· to 12 years of relevant experience in consulting or within a telecommunications operator environment, with a strong focus on OSS and network domains.

·       In-depth understanding of OSS functional areas such as Network Inventory Management, Service Provisioning, Service Assurance, Fault Management, Performance Management.

·       Strong knowledge of Telco Network technologies and architectures, including but not limited to:

o   Fixed Networks (e.g., FTTH, DSL)

o   Mobile Networks (e.g., 4G LTE, 5G NR)

o   IP Networks (e.g., MPLS, SDN, NFV)

o   Cloud Technologies (e.g., Public, Private, Hybrid)

o   Emerging technologies (e.g., IoT, Edge Computing)

·       Solid understanding of Service Management principles and frameworks (e.g., ITIL, eTOM).
